[Astuces] AutoIt

1 – Faire une action lorsqu’une fenêtre apparait

Local $tvHandle = 0
while True
$tvHandle = WinWaitActive("Nom-Fenêtre")
if Not ($tvHandle = 0) Then
Send("{Enter}")
EndIf
WEnd

Remplacer Nom-Fenêtre par le nom de la fenêtre

ou une autre façon :

WinWaitActive("BitTab 2.51")
Sleep(10000)
Send("!+{F4}",0)
encore une autre :

If WinExists("BitTab 2.51") Then
Sleep(5000)
Run("C:\Program Files (x86)\BitTab\BitTab.exe")
WinMenuSelectItem ( "BitTab 2.51", "","")
Sleep(2000)
Send("!+{F4}",0)

Else
WinWait("BitTab 2.51")
EndIf

On attends que la fenêtre apparaisse pendant 10 secondes ,et on fait Alt + F4.

2 – Connaître la position de la souris

#include
While 1

If _IsPressed("01") Then
$pos = MouseGetPos()
MsgBox(0, "Mouse x,y:", $pos[0] & "," & $pos[1])

EndIf
WEnd

3 – Cliquez a une position définit a l’infinie

#include

While 1

MouseClick("left", 420, 470, 1)
Sleep(10000)

WEnd

While 1 correspond a une boucle a l’infinie.

Sleep (10000) correspond a une attente de 10 secondes entre chaque clic.


4 – Sortir du script avec la touche ESC

HotKeySet("{Esc}", "_exit")
Func _exit()
Exit 0
EndFunc


Enjoy !

Votre commentaire

Entrez vos coordonnées ci-dessous ou cliquez sur une icône pour vous connecter:

Logo WordPress.com

Vous commentez à l’aide de votre compte WordPress.com. Déconnexion /  Changer )

Image Twitter

Vous commentez à l’aide de votre compte Twitter. Déconnexion /  Changer )

Photo Facebook

Vous commentez à l’aide de votre compte Facebook. Déconnexion /  Changer )

Connexion à %s

Créez un site ou un blog sur WordPress.com

Retour en haut ↑

%d blogueurs aiment cette page :